// TypeOf returns the type of expression e, or nil if not found.
|
||||
// Precondition: the Types, Uses and Defs maps are populated.
|
||||
//
|
||||
func (info *Info) TypeOf(e ast.Expr) Type {
|
||||
if t, ok := info.Types[e]; ok {
|
||||
return t.Type
|
||||
}
|
||||
if id, ok := e.(*ast.Ident); ok {
|
||||
return info.ObjectOf(id).Type()
|
||||
}
|
||||
return n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// ObjectOf returns the object denoted by the specified id,
|
||||
// or nil if not found.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// If id is an anonymous struct field, ObjectOf returns the field (*Var)
|
||||
// it uses, not the type (*TypeName) it defines.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// Precondition: the Uses and Defs maps are populated.
|
||||
//
|
||||
func (info *Info) ObjectOf(id *ast.Ident) Object {
|
||||
if obj, ok := info.Defs[id]; ok {
|
||||
return obj
|
||||
}
|
||||
return info.Uses[id]
|
||||
}
